Genera in the family or subfamily Danionidae: [ 77 ] records


Allochela (subgenus of Chela) Silas [E. G.] 1958:64, 87 Fem. Chela (Allochela) fasciata Silas 1958. Type by original designation. •Synonym of Chela Hamilton 1822 -- (Roberts 1989:31 [ref. 6439]). •Synonym of Laubuka Bleeker 1859 -- (Kottelat 2013:118 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Synonym of Laubuka Bleeker 1859. Danionidae: Danioninae.

Allodanio (subgenus of Danio) Smith [H. M.] 1945:96, 97 Masc. Danio (Allodanio) ponticulus Smith 1945. Type by original designation (also monotypic). •Synonym of Barilius Hamilton 1822 -- (Roberts 1989:30 [ref. 6439]). •Synonym of Danio Hamilton 1822 -- (Barman 1991:16 [ref. 22192]). •Synonym of Opsarius McClelland 1838 -- (Kottelat 2013:131 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Synonym of Opsarius McClelland 1838.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Amblypharyngodon Bleeker [P.] 1860:433 Masc. Cyprinus mola Hamilton 1822. Type by being a replacement name. Apparently appeared first in key, without species. Two species included by Bleeker 1859:260 [ref. 371]. Based on "Amblypharyngodon Blkr = Mola Heck." and discussion by Bleeker 1860:409-410 [ref. 380], regarded here as a replacement name (C. mola also designated type by Bleeker 1863:202 [ref. 397] and 1863:28 [ref. 4859]). •Valid as Amblypharyngodon Bleeker 1860 -- (Ataur Rahman 1989:105 [ref. 24860], Jayaram 1981:86 [ref. 6497], Kottelat 1989:6 [ref. 13605], Doi 1997:2 [ref. 22832], Ataur Rahman 2003:122 [ref. 31338], Tang et al. 2010:202 [ref. 31204], Kottelat 2013:73 [ref. 32989], Sudasinghe et al. 2019:25 [ref. 36481]). Current status: Valid as Amblypharyngodon Bleeker 1860. Danionidae: Rasborinae.

Anchovicypris (subgenus of Engraulicypris) Fowler [H. W.] 1936:294 Fem. Engraulicypris congicus Nichols & Griscom 1917. Type by original designation. •Synonym of Chelaethiops Boulenger 1899 -- (Lévêque & Daget 1984:299 [ref. 6186]). Current status: Synonym of Chelaethiops Boulenger 1899.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Aspidoparia Heckel [J. J.] 1847:288 Fem. Aspidoparia sardina Heckel 1847. Type by subsequent designation. Type designated by Bleeker 1863:197 [ref. 397] and 1863:26 [ref. 4859]. •Valid as Aspidoparia Heckel 1847 -- (Ataur Rahman 1989:85 [ref. 24860], Jayaram 1981:85 [ref. 6497], Kottelat 1989:6 [ref. 13605], Kuang in Chu & Chen 1989:33 [ref. 13584], Doi 1997:2 [ref. 22832], Chen & Chu in Chen et al. 1998:52 [ref. 23878], Selim & Vishwanath 2001:254 [ref. 25882], Ataur Rahman 2003:102 [ref. 31338], Liao et al. 2011:31 [ref. 31306]). •Synonym of Cabdio Hamilton 1822 -- (Kottelat 2013:84 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Synonym of Cabdio Hamilton 1822.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Barilius (subgenus of Cyprinus) Hamilton [F.] 1822:266, 384 Masc. Cyprinus barila Hamilton 1822. Type by subsequent designation. Type designated by Bleeker 1863:203 [ref. 397], 1863:263 [ref. 403] and 1863-64:28 [ref. 4859]. •Valid as Barilius Hamilton 1822 -- (Jayaram 1981:87 [ref. 6497], Chu 1984 [ref. 8241], Roberts 1989:30 [ref. 6439], Kuang in Chu & Chen 1989:19 [ref. 13584], Kottelat 1989:6 [ref. 13605], Ataur Rahman 1989:90 [ref. 24860], Doi 1997:20 [ref. 22832], Chen in Chen 1998:96 [ref. 23556], Chen & Chu in Chen et al. 1998:27 [ref. 23878], Ataur Rahman 2003:107 [ref. 31338], Coad 2010:142 [ref. 36620], Nath et al. 2010:33 [ref. 33488], Tang et al. 2010:202 [ref. 31204], Liao et al. 2011:31 [ref. 31306], Barman et al. 2011:31 [ref. 34019], Dishma & Vishwanath 2012:2363 [ref. 31817], Tejavej 2012:138 [ref. 32328], Tejavej 2012:148 [ref. 32353], Kottelet 2013:81 [ref. 32989], Knight et al. 2015:396 [ref. 33702], Jouladeh-Roudbar et al. 2015:867 [ref. 34062], Zhang et al. 2016:48 [ref. 34477], Esmaeili et al. 2017:38 [ref. 35254], Esmaeili et al. 2018:17 [ref. 36089], Kumari et al. 2019:14808 [ref. 37140], Plamoottil & Vineeth 2020:5389 [ref. 37919], Arunkumar et al. 2023:65 [ref. 40043]). Current status: Valid as Barilius Hamilton 1822.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Bendilisis (subgenus of Opsarius) Bleeker [P.] 1860:289, 431 Masc. Cyprinus bendelisis Hamilton 1807. Type by subsequent designation. Appeared first as name only in Bleeker 1860:436 [ref. 370]. Two species included in subgenus by Bleeker 1860:289, 431 [ref. 380]. Treated as masculine (Art. 30.2.4). •Synonym of Barilius Hamilton 1822 [species as bendelisis] -- (Chu 1984:95 [ref. 8241], Roberts 1989:30 [ref. 6439], Kuang in Chu & Chen 1989:19 [ref. 13584], Chen & Chu in Chen et al. 1998:27 [ref. 23878]). •Synonym of Opsarius McClelland 1860 -- (Kottelat 2013:130 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Synonym of Opsarius McClelland 1838.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Bengala Gray [J. E.] 1834:Pl. 96 (fig. 3) Fem. Cyprinus elanga Hamilton 1822. Type by monotypy. Misspelled Bengana in text. •Valid as Bengala Gray 1834 -- (Bănărescu 1997:20 [ref. 23274], Ataur Rahman 2003:104 [ref. 31338], Tang et al. 2010:210 [ref. 31204], Kottelat 2013:82 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Valid as Bengala Gray 1834.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Betadevario Pramod [P. K.], Fang [F.], Rema Devi [K.], Liao [T.-Y.], Indra [T. J.], et al. 2010:35 Masc. Betadevario ramachandrani Pramod, Fang, Rema Devi, Liao, Indra, Jameela Beevi et al. 2010. Type by original designation (also monotypic). •Valid as Betadevario Pramod, Fang, Rema Devi, Liao, Indra, Jameela Beevi & Kullander 2010. Current status: Valid as Betadevario Pramod, Fang, Rema Devi, Liao, Indra, Jameela Beevi & Kullander 2010. Danionidae: Danioninae.

Bola Günther [A.] 1868:293 Fem. Cyprinus bola Hamilton 1822. Type by absolute tautonymy; bola included by Günther in synonymy of B. goha Hamilton 1822; second species included. Objectively invalid; preoccupied by Bola Hamilton 1822 in fishes, replaced by Raiamas Jordan 1919. •In the synonymy of Barilius Hamilton 1822 -- (Roberts 1989:30 [ref. 6439]). •Synonym of Raiamas Jordan 1919 -- (Lévêque & Daget 1984:332 [ref. 6186], Kuang in Chu & Chen 1989:23 [ref. 13584], Chen & Chu in Chen et al. 1998:31 [ref. 23878], Kottelat 2013:149 [ref. 32989], Zhang et al. 2016:51 [ref. 34477]). 1°Homonym. Current status: Synonym of Raiamas Jordan 1919.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Boraras Kottelat [M.] & Vidthayanon [C.] 1993:162 Masc. Boraras micros Kottelat & Vidthayanon 1993. Type by original designation (also monotypic). •Included in Rasbora Bleeker 1859 -- (Tang et al. 2010:202 [ref. 31204]). •Valid as Boraras Kottelat & Vidthayanon 1993 -- (Doi 1997:20 [ref. 22832], Bănărescu 1997:20 [ref. 23274], Conway 2005:249 [ref. 28334], Liao et al. 2010:155 [ref. 30521], Conway & Kottelat 2011:45 [ref. 31480], Kottelat 2013:82 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Valid as Boraras Kottelat & Vidthayanon 1993. Danionidae: Rasborinae.

Brachydanio (subgenus of Danio) Weber [M.] & de Beaufort [L. F.] 1916:85 Masc. Nuria albolineata Blyth 1860. Type by monotypy. •Synonym of Danio Hamilton 1822, but a valid subgenus Brachydanio as described -- (Jayaram 1981:81 [ref. 6497]). •Synonym of Danio Hamilton 1822 -- (Barman 1991:16 [ref. 22192], Fang 2001:20 [ref. 25285], Fang 2001:15 [ref. 25288], Fang 2003:000 [ref. 27255], Kullander et al. 2009:193 [ref. 30704]). •Valid as Brachydanio Weber & de Beaufort 1916 -- (Kottelat 1985:261 [ref. 11441], Kottelat 1989:6 [ref. 13605], Doi 1997:20 [ref. 22832], Hänfling & Brandl 2000:267 [ref. 25144], Sen 2007:27 [ref. 29657], Kottelat 2013:83 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Synonym of Danio Hamilton 1822. Danionidae: Danioninae.

Brachygramma Day [F.] 1865:304 Fem. Brachygramma jerdonii Day 1865. Type by monotypy. Also appeared in Day 1865:216 [ref. 1074]. The genus is feminine, not neuter; name based on the special condition of the lateral line. •Synonym of Garra Hamilton 1822 -- (Bănărescu 1997:20 [ref. 23274] in error). •Synonym of Amblypharyngodon Bleeker 1860 -- (Kottelat 2013:73 [ref. 32989] with genus as neuter). Current status: Synonym of Amblypharyngodon Bleeker 1860. Danionidae: Rasborinae.

Brevibora Liao [T.-Y.], Kullander [S. O.] & Fang [F.] 2010:159 Fem. Rasbora dorsiocellata Duncker 1904. Type by original designation (also monotypic). •Valid as Brevibora Liao, Kullander & Fang 2010 -- (Liao & Tan 2011:77 [ref. 31184], Kottelat 2013:83 [ref. 32989], Liao & Tan 2014:209 [ref. 33237]). Current status: Valid as Brevibora Liao, Kullander & Fang 2010. Danionidae: Rasborinae.

Cabdio (subgenus of Cyprinus) Hamilton [F.] 1822:333, 392 Masc. Cyprinus (Cabdio) jaya Hamilton 1822. Type by subsequent designation. Type designated by Jordan 1917:115 [ref. 2407]. Treated as masculine, Art. 30.2.4. Genus not treated by Jayaram 1981 [ref. 6497]. •Presumably a senior synonym of Aspidoparia Heckel 1847 of current workers. •Valid as Cabdio Hamilton 1822 -- (Tang et al. 2010:202 [ref. 31204], Liao et al. 2011:31 [ref. 31306], Kottelat 2013:84 [ref. 32989], Jouladeh-Roudbar et al. 2015:867 [ref. 34062], Esmaeili et al. 2017:38 [ref. 35254], Esmaeili et al. 2018:17 [ref. 36089], Lalramliana et al. 2019:159 [ref. 36904], Jouladeh-Roudbar et al. 2023:437 [ref. 40569]). Current status: Valid as Cabdio Hamilton 1822.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Cachius Günther [A.] 1868:339 Masc. Cyprinus atpar Hamilton 1822. Type by monotypy. Cyprinus cachius Hamilton treated by Günther as young of C. atpar Hamilton. •Synonym of Chela Hamilton 1822 -- (Roberts 1989:31 [ref. 6439], Bănărescu 1997:20 [ref. 23274], Kottelat 2013:87 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Synonym of Chela Hamilton 1822. Danionidae: Danioninae.

Celestichthys Roberts [T. R.] 2007:132 Masc. Celestichthys margaritatus Roberts 2007. Type by original designation (also monotypic). •Valid as Celestichthys Roberts 2007 -- (Kottelat 2013:85 [ref. 32989]). •Synonym of Danio Hamilton 1822 -- (Conway et al. 2008:25 [ref. 29468], Fang et al. 2009:16 [ref. 29983], Pramod et al. 2010:42 [ref. 30874], Kullander & Norén 2016:545 [ref. 34857]). Current status: Synonym of Danio Hamilton 1822. Danionidae: Danioninae.

Chedrus (subgenus of Catostomus) Swainson [W.] 1839:185, 285 Masc. Chedrus grayii Swainson 1839. Type by monotypy. Swainson misspelled the subgenus as Catastomus. •Synonym of Barilius Hamilton 1822 -- (Roberts 1989:30 [ref. 6439]). •Synonym of Opsarius McClelland 1838 -- (Kottelat 2013:130 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Synonym of Opsarius McClelland 1838.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Chela (subgenus of Cyprinus) Hamilton [F.] 1822:258, 383 Fem. Cyprinus (Chela) cachius Hamilton 1822. Type by subsequent designation. Type designated by Bleeker 1863:215 [ref. 397], 1863:33 [ref. 4859] and 1863:264 [ref. 403]. •Valid as Chela Hamilton 1822 -- (Bănărescu 1968 [ref. 215], Ataur Rahman 1989:83 [ref. 24860], Jayaram 1981:71 [ref. 6497], Kottelat 1985:261 [ref. 11441], Kottelat 1989:6 [ref. 13605], Roberts 1989:31 [ref. 6439], Doi 1997:20 [ref. 22832], Bănărescu 1997:21 [ref. 23274], Arunkumar 2000:121 [ref. 30363], Ataur Rahman 2003:100 [ref. 31338], Sado & Kimura 2005:20 [ref. 28197], Pethiyagoda et al. 2008:7 [ref. 29714], Pramod et al. 2010:31 [ref. 30874], Tang et al. 2010:202 [ref. 31204], Kottelat 2013:87 [ref. 32989], Knight & Rema Devi 2014:159 [ref. 33513]). Current status: Valid as Chela Hamilton 1822. Danionidae: Danioninae.

Chelaethiops Boulenger [G. A.] 1899:101 Masc. Chelaethiops elongatus Boulenger 1899. Type by monotypy. •Valid as Chelaethiops Boulenger 1899 -- (Lévêque & Daget 1984:298 [ref. 6186], Howes 1984:157 [ref. 5834], Lévêque in Lévêque et al. 1990:271 [ref. 21589], Poll & Gosse 1995:171 [ref. 24781], Seegers 1996:92 [ref. 23725], Tang et al. 2010:202 [ref. 31204]). Current status: Valid as Chelaethiops Boulenger 1899.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Danio (subgenus of Cyprinus) Hamilton [F.] 1822:321, 390 Masc. Cyprinus (Danio) dangila Hamilton 1822. Type by subsequent designation. Type designated by Bleeker 1863:203 [ref. 397], 1863:264 [ref. 403] and 1863:29 [ref. 4859]. •Valid as Danio Hamilton 1822 -- (Yang & Hwang 1964:54 [ref. 13497], Jayaram 1981:78 [ref. 6497], Chu 1981 [ref. 5248], Kuang in Chu & Chen 1989:11 [ref. 13584], Kottelat 1989:7 [ref. 13605], Ataur Rahman 1989:100 [ref. 24860], Barman 1991 [ref. 22192], Fang 1997:289 [ref. 22769], Doi 1997:21 [ref. 22832], Arunkumar & Tombi Singh 1998:1 [ref. 24126], Chen in Chen 1998:95 [ref. 23556], Chen & Chu in Chen et al. 1998:20 [ref. 23878], Fang & Kottelat 1999:281 [ref. 24228], Fang 2000:214 [ref. 25107], Fang 2001:16 [ref. 25285], Fang 2001:15 [ref. 25288], Sanger & McCune 2002:529 [ref. 26219], Fang 2003:000 [ref. 27255], Ataur Rahman 2003:117 [ref. 31338], Conway et al. 2008:25 [ref. 29468], Fang et al. 2009:1 [ref. 29983], Kullander & Fang 2009:41 [ref. 30285], Kullander et al. 2009:193 [ref. 30704], Kullander & Fang 2009:223 [ref. 30706], Pramod et al. 2010:31 [ref. 30874], Tang et al. 2010:202 [ref. 31204], Nguyen et al. 2010:62 [ref. 32043], Kottelat 2013:96 [ref. 32989], Kullander 2015:357 [ref. 33743], Kullander & Britz 2015:233 [ref. 33764], Kullander et al. 2015:53 [ref. 33907], Zhang et al. 2016:49 [ref. 34477], Kullander & Norén 2016:535 [ref. 34857]). Current status: Valid as Danio Hamilton 1822. Danionidae: Danioninae.

Danioides Chu [Y.-T.] 1935:10 Masc. Danio kakhienensis Anderson 1879. Type by original designation. •Synonym of Danio Hamilton 1822 -- (Chu 1981:145 [ref. 5248], Kuang in Chu & Chen 1989:11 [ref. 13584], Barman 1991:16 [ref. 22192], Fang 1997:289 [ref. 22769], Chen & Chu in Chen et al. 1998:20 [ref. 23878]). •Synonym of Devario Heckel 1843 -- (Fang 2001:16 [ref. 25288], Kottelat 2013:98 [ref. 32989], Zhang et al. 2016:49 [ref. 34477]). Current status: Synonym of Devario Heckel 1843. Danionidae: Danioninae.

Danionella Roberts [T. R.] 1986:232 Fem. Danionella translucida Roberts 1986. Type by original designation (also monotypic). •Valid as Danionella Roberts 1986 -- (Bănărescu 1997:21 [ref. 23274], Fang 2003:717 [ref. 27255], Britz 2003:217 [ref. 27388], Britz et al. 2009:2 [ref. 30115], Britz 2009:53 [ref. 30543], Pramod et al. 2010:31 [ref. 30874], Tang et al. 2010:202 [ref. 31204], Kottelat 2013:97 [ref. 32989], Britz et al. 2014:585 [ref. 35438], Britz et al. 2021:1 [ref. 38653]). Current status: Valid as Danionella Roberts 1986. Danionidae: Danioninae.

Daniops Smith [H. M.] 1945:91 Masc. Daniops myersi Smith 1945. Type by original designation (also monotypic). •Synonym of Danio Hamilton 1822 -- (Chu 1981:145 [ref. 5248], Kottelat 1982:524 [ref. 5400], Kuang in Chu & Chen 1989:12 [ref. 13584], Barman 1991:16 [ref. 22192]). •Synonym of Devario Heckel 1843 -- (Fang 2001:16 [ref. 25288], Kottelat 2013:98 [ref. 32989], Zhang et al. 2016:49 [ref. 34477]). Current status: Synonym of Devario Heckel 1843. Danionidae: Danioninae.

Devario Heckel [J. J.] 1843:1015 Masc. Cyprinus devario Hamilton 1822. Type by absolute tautonymy. Treated as masculine, Art. 30.2.4. •Synonym of Danio Hamilton 1822 -- (authors). •Valid as Devario Heckel 1843 -- (Fang 2001:16 [ref. 25285], Fang 2001:16 [ref. 25288], Fang 2003:717 [ref. 27255], Fang et al. 2009:2 [ref. 29983], Conway et al. 2009:49 [ref. 30224], Fang & Kullander 2009:33 [ref. 30284], Pramod et al. 2010:31 [ref. 30874], Tang et al. 2010:202 [ref. 31204], Kottelat 2013:98 [ref. 32989], Ramananda & Vishwanath 2014:78 [ref. 33388], Zhang et al. 2016:49 [ref. 34477], Kullander 2017:407 [ref. 35120], Batuwita et al. 2017:156 [ref. 35544], Kullander et al. 2017:1 [ref. 35685], Sudasinghe & Pethiyagoda 2019:421 [ref. 36449], Sudasinghe et al. 2020:[1] [ref. 37530], Kottelat 2020:271 [ref. 37829], Kullander & Norén 2022:54 [ref. 39049]). Current status: Valid as Devario Heckel 1843. Danionidae: Danioninae.

Engraulicypris Günther [A.] 1894:626 Fem. Engraulicypris pinguis Günther 1894. Type by monotypy. •Valid as Engraulicypris Günther 1894 -- (Lévêque & Daget 1984:301 [ref. 6186], Poll & Gosse 1995:169 [ref. 24781], Tang et al. 2010:210 [ref. 31204], Riddin et al. 2016:134 [ref. 34973]). Current status: Valid as Engraulicypris Günther 1894.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Esomus (subgenus of Leuciscus) Swainson [W.] 1839:185, 285 Masc. Esomus vittatus Swainson 1839 (= Cyprinus danrica Hamilton 1822). Type by monotypy. Swainson's E. vittatus is an unneeded new name for C. danrica Hamilton (Swainson's reference to "Ham. f. 88" is Hamilton, Pl. 16, fig. 88). •Valid as Esomus Swainson 1839 -- (Ataur Rahman 1989:82 [ref. 24860], Jayaram 1981:77 [ref. 6497], Kottelat 1985:262 [ref. 11441], Kottelat 1989:7 [ref. 13605], Tilak & Jain 1990 [ref. 20186], Doi 1997:21 [ref. 22832], Fang 2003:717 [ref. 27255], Ataur Rahman 2003:99 [ref. 31338], Pramod et al. 2010:31 [ref. 30874], Arbsuwan et al. 2013:59 [ref. 32712], Kottelat 2013:101 [ref. 32989], Sudasinghe et al. 2019:1 [ref. 37047], Bhakat & Sinha 2020:44 [ref. 37263], Abujam et al. 2021:81 [ref. 38678]). Current status: Valid as Esomus Swainson 1839. Danionidae: Esominae.

Eustira Günther [A.] 1868:331 Fem. Eustira ceylonensis Günther 1868. Type by monotypy. •Synonym of Danio Hamilton 1822 -- (Silas 1957:61 [ref. 11967]). •Synonym of Devario Heckel 1843 -- (Fang 2001:16 [ref. 25288], Kottelat 2013:98 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Synonym of Devario Heckel 1843. Danionidae: Danioninae.

Horadandia Deraniyagala [P. E. P.] 1943:158 [1] Fem. Horadandia atukorali Deraniyagala 1943. Type by original designation (also monotypic). On page one of separate [original pagination not checked]. •Valid as Horadandia Deraniyagala 1943 -- (Jayaram 1981:82 [ref. 6497], Liao et al. 2009:155 [ref. 30521], Tang et al. 2010:202 [ref. 31204], Batuwita et al. 2013:134 [ref. 33007]). Current status: Valid as Horadandia Deraniyagala 1943. Danionidae: Rasborinae.

Inlecypris Howes [G. J.] 1980:171 Fem. Barilius auropurpureus Annandale 1918. Type by original designation (also monotypic). •Included in Devario Heckel 1843 -- (Tang et al. 2010:202 [ref. 31204]). •Valid as Inlecypris Howes 1980 -- (Kottelat 1989:8 [ref. 13605], Doi 1997:22 [ref. 22832], Fang 2003:717 [ref. 27255], Kottelat 2013:113 [ref. 32989]). •Synonym of Devario Heckel 1843 -- (Kullander 2017:408 [ref. 35120]). Current status: Valid as Inlecypris Howes 1980. Danionidae: Danioninae.

Kottelatia Liao [T.-Y.], Kullander [S. O.] & Fang [F.] 2010:159 Fem. Rasbora brittani Axelrod 1976. Type by original designation (also monotypic). •Valid as Kottelatia Liao, Kullander & Fang 2010 -- (Kottelat 2013:114 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Valid as Kottelatia Liao, Kullander & Fang 2010. Danionidae: Rasborinae.

Laubuka Bleeker [P.] 1859:261 Fem. Cyprinus (Chela) laubuca Hamilton 1822. Type by monotypy. One species (with synonyms) included in Laubuka by Bleeker 1859:261 [ref. 371]. Bleeker 1860:274, 297, 468-469 [ref. 380] with two species in Laubuca Bleeker = Laubuka, it is not quiet clear if Bleeker proposed to select Laubuca as correct name. Misspelled once as Laubuca by Bleeker 1859:xxix [ref. 371] and by Bleeker 1863:215 [ref. 397]. Bleeker 1859:261 [ref. 371] was published first, with three times the spelling Laubuka, apparently takes precedence and type would be by monotypy. •Synonym of Chela Hamilton 1822 -- (Jayaram 1981:71 [ref. 6497], Roberts 1989:31 [ref. 6439], Bănărescu 1997:23 [ref. 23274]). •Valid as Laubuka (or Laubuca) Bleeker 1859 -- (Pethiyagoda et al. 2008:7 [ref. 29714], Tang et al. 2010:202 [ref. 31204], Kulabtong et al. 2012:93 [ref. 32008], Kulabtong et al. 2012:159 [ref. 32364], Kottelat 2013:118 [ref. 32989], Knight & Rema Devi 2014:159 [ref. 33513], Lalramliana et al. 2017:269 [ref. 35204], Kullander et al. 2018:105 [ref. 35843], Sudasinghe et al. 2020:592 [ref. 37590]). Current status: Valid as Laubuka Bleeker 1859. Danionidae: Danioninae.

Leptocypris Boulenger [G. A.] 1900:133 Fem. Leptocypris modestus Boulenger 1900. Type by monotypy. •Valid as Leptocypris Boulenger 1900 -- (Lévêque & Daget 1984:324 [ref. 6186], Howes & Teugels 1989 [ref. 13624], Lévêque et al. 1989:118 [ref. 26480], Lévêque in Lévêque et al. 1990:272 [ref. 21589], Paugy et al. 1990:339 [ref. 26477], Poll & Gosse 1995:167 [ref. 24781], Dankwa et al. 1999:25 [ref. 28023], Stiassny et al. 2006:371 [ref. 28790], De Weirdt et al. 2007:563 [ref. 30024], Tang et al. 2010:202 [ref. 31204]). Current status: Valid as Leptocypris Boulenger 1900.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Luciosoma Bleeker [P.] 1855:263 Neut. Barbus setigerus Valenciennes 1842. Type by subsequent designation. Type designated by Bleeker 1863:29 [ref. 4859] and 1863:204 [ref. 397]. •Valid as Luciosoma Bleeker 1855 -- (Yang & Hwang 1964:53 [ref. 13497], Kottelat 1985:263 [ref. 11441], Roberts 1989:42 [ref. 6439], Kottelat 1989:8 [ref. 13605], Bănărescu 1991:33 [ref. 20021], Doi 1997:22 [ref. 22832], Tang et al. 2010:202 [ref. 31204], Kottelat 2013:121 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Valid as Luciosoma Bleeker 1855.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Malayochela (subgenus of Chela) Bănărescu [P. M.] 1968:59 Fem. Eustira maassi Weber & de Beaufort 1912. Type by original designation (also monotypic). •Synonym of Chela Hamilton 1822 -- (Roberts 1989:31 [ref. 6439]). •Valid as Malayochela Bănărescu 1968 -- (Fang et al. 2009:7 [ref. 29983], Tang et al. 2010:202 [ref. 31204], Kottelat 2013:122 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Valid as Malayochela Bănărescu 1968.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Mearnsella Seale [A.] & Bean [B. A.] 1907:231 Fem. Mearnsella alestes Seale & Bean 1907. Type by original designation (also monotypic). •Synonym of Nematabramis Boulenger 1894 -- (Bănărescu 1997:23 [ref. 23274], Kottelat 2013:126 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Synonym of Nematabramis Boulenger 1894.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Megarasbora (subgenus of Rasbora) Günther [A.] 1868:193, 198 Fem. Cyprinus elanga Hamilton 1822. Type by monotypy. Described in key (p. 193) as section or subgenus of Rasbora for one species on p. 198. •Synonym of Rasbora Bleeker 1860, but a valid subgenus Megarasbora as described -- (Jayaram 1981:83 [ref. 6497]). •Valid as Megarasbora Günther 1868 -- (Liao et al. 2009:155 [ref. 30521]). •Synonym of Bengala Gray 1834 -- (Kottelat 2013:82 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Synonym of Bengala Gray 1834.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Mesobola Howes [G. J.] 1984:168 Fem. Neobola brevianalis Boulenger 1908. Type by original designation. •Valid as Mesobola Howes 1984 -- (Seegers 1996:93 [ref. 23725], Marshall 2011:76 [ref. 31755]). •Synonym of Engraulicypris Günther 1894 -- (Riddin et al. 2016:134 [ref. 34973]). Current status: Synonym of Engraulicypris Günther 1894.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Microdevario Fang [F.], Norén [M.], Liao [T.-Y.], Källersjö [M.] & Kullander [S. O.] 2009:11 Masc. Microrasbora kubotai Kottelat & Witte 1999. Type by original designation. •Valid as Microdevario Fang, Norén, Liao, Källersjö & Kullander 2009 -- (Pramod et al. 2010:31 [ref. 30874], Tang et al. 2010:202 [ref. 31204], Kottelat 2013:124 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Valid as Microdevario Fang, Norén, Liao, Källersjö & Kullander 2009. Danionidae: Danioninae.

Microrasbora Annandale [N.] 1918:50 Fem. Microrasbora rubescens Annandale 1918. Type by original designation. •Valid as Microrasbora Annandale 1918 -- (Jayaram 1981:82 [ref. 6497], Kottelat 1989:8 [ref. 13605], Doi 1997:22 [ref. 22832], Kottelat & Witte 1999:50 [ref. 23898], Jiang et al. 2008:299 [ref. 29546], Fang et al. 2009:237 [ref. 29983], Fang et al. 2009:2 [ref. 29983], Pramod et al. 2010:31 [ref. 30874], Tang et al. 2010:202 [ref. 31204], Kottelat 2013:124 [ref. 32989], Zhang et al. 2016:50 [ref. 34477]). Current status: Valid as Microrasbora Annandale 1918. Danionidae: Danioninae.

Mola Blyth [E.] 1860:164 Fem. Mola buchanani Blyth 1860 (= Cyprinus mola Hamilton 1822). Type by original designation (also by absolute tautonymy of senior objective synonym--mola renamed buchanani by Blyth). Objectively invalid; preoccupied by Mola Heckel 1843; also preoccupied by Mola Koelreuter 1766. Mola Heckel replaced by Amblypharyngodon Bleeker 1869. Clearly intended as a new genus. •Synonym of Amblypharyngodon Bleeker 1860 -- (Kottelat 2013:73 [ref. 32989]). 1°Homonym. Current status: Synonym of Amblypharyngodon Bleeker 1860. Danionidae: Rasborinae.

Mola Heckel [J. J.] 1848:359 Fem. Cyprinus mola Hamilton 1822. Type by absolute tautonymy. Apparently appeared in Appendix to ref. 2067; original not located. Objectively invalid; preoccupied by Mola Koelreuter 1766 and Mola Cuvier 1798, both in fishes; replaced by Amblypharyngodon Bleeker 1860. •In the synonymy of Amblypharyngodon Bleeker 1860 -- (Kottelat 2013:72 [ref. 32989]). 1°Homonym. Current status: Synonym of Amblypharyngodon Bleeker 1860. Danionidae: Rasborinae.

Morara Bleeker [P.] 1860:424 Fem. Cyprinus (Chela) morar Hamilton 1822. Type by subsequent monotypy. Apparently appeared first in key, without included species. One species included by Bleeker 1860:212 [ref. 380]. Kottelat 2013:84 [ref. 32989] dated to a separate referece. •Synonym of Aspidoparia Heckel 1847 -- (Bănărescu 1997:24 [ref. 23274]). •Synonym of Cabdio Hamilton 1822 -- (Kottelat 2013:84 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Synonym of Cabdio Hamilton 1822.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Nematabramis Boulenger [G. A.] 1894:249 Fem. Nematabramis everetti Boulenger 1894. Type by monotypy. •Valid as Nematabramis Boulenger 1894 -- (Bănărescu 1971 [ref. 20618], Tang et al. 2010:202 [ref. 31204], Kottelat 2013:126 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Valid as Nematabramis Boulenger 1894.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Neobola Vinciguerra [D.] 1895:56 Fem. Neobola bottegoi Vinciguerra 1895. Type by monotypy. •Valid as Neobola Vinciguerra 1895 -- (Howes 1984:152 [ref. 5834], Lévêque & Daget 1984:325 [ref. 6186], Poll & Gosse 1995:171 [ref. 24781], Tang et al. 2010:202 [ref. 31204], Bart et al. 2019:533 [ref. 36898]). Current status: Valid as Neobola Vinciguerra 1895.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Neochela (subgenus of Chela) Silas [E. G.] 1958:64, 92 Fem. Laubuca dadiburjori Menon 1952. Type by original designation (also monotypic). Species originally spelled two ways, dadyburjori and dadiburjori, the latter is correct [see Dadiburjor, 1955, Bull. Bombay Aquar. Soc. v. 3 (1-2):12-13]. •Synonym of Chela Hamilton 1822 -- (Roberts 1989:31 [ref. 6439]). •Synonym of Chela Hamilton 1822, but a valid subgenus Neochela as described -- (Bănărescu 1997:24 [ref. 23274]). •Valid as Neochela (Silas 1958) -- (Kottelat 2013:118-119 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Valid as Neochela Silas 1958. Danionidae: Danioninae.

Nuria Valenciennes [A.] in Cuvier & Valenciennes 1842:238 Fem. Nuria thermoicos Valenciennes 1842. Type by subsequent designation. Type apparently first designated by Jordan 1919:210 [ref. 2410]. •Synonym of Esomus Swainson 1839 -- (Bănărescu 1997:24 [ref. 23274], Kottelat 2013:101 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Synonym of Esomus Swainson 1839. Danionidae: Esominae.

Opsaridium Peters [W. (C. H.)] 1854:783 Neut. Leuciscus zambezensis Peters 1852. Type by monotypy. •Valid as Opsaridium Peters 1854 -- (Lévêque & Daget 1984:327 [ref. 6186], Roberts 1989:30 [ref. 6439], Poll & Gosse 1995:169 [ref. 24781], Skelton 1996:59 [ref. 22213], Stiassny et al. 2006:370 [ref. 28790], De Weirdt et al. 2007:567 [ref. 30024] dated 1855, Tang et al. 2010:202 [ref. 31204], Marshall 2011:77 [ref. 31755], Liao et al. 2012:328 [ref. 32483], Kottelat 2013:149 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Valid as Opsaridium Peters 1854.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Opsarius McClelland [J.] 1838:944 Masc. Opsarius maculatus McClelland 1839. Type by subsequent designation. Earliest type designation by Jordan 1919:195 [ref. 2410]. Inclusion of maculatus in McClelland 1839:413 [ref. 2923]. •Synonym of Barilius Hamilton 1822 -- (Roberts 1989:30 [ref. 6439] with type as barila Hamilton). •Valid as Opsarius McClelland 1838 -- (Tang et al. 2010:202 [ref. 31204], Liao et al. 2011:36 [ref. 31306], Kottelat 2013:130 [ref. 32989], Zhang et al. 2016:50 [ref. 34477], Arunkumar & Moyon 2017:160 [ref. 35774], Qin et al. 2019:585 [ref. 36784], Moyon & Arunkumar 2019:1 [ref. 37054], Kumari et al. 2024:1 [ref. 40818]). Current status: Valid as Opsarius McClelland 1838.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Pachystomus Heckel [J. J.] 1843:1038 Masc. Cyprinus shacra Hamilton 1822. Type by subsequent designation. Objectively invalid; preoccupied by Pachystomus Latreille 1809 in Diptera; apparently not replaced. Species unjustifiably emended to or misspelled schagra by authors. Identical to Shacra Bleeker 1860:431 [ref. 380]. Type desiignated by Bleeker 1863:203 and 1863:263. •In the synonymy of Barilius Hamilton 1822 -- (Chu 1984:95 [ref. 8241], Roberts 1989:30 [ref. 6439], Kuang in Chu & Chen 1989:19 [ref. 13584], Chen & Chu in Chen et al. 1998:27 [ref. 23878]). •In the synonymy of Opsarius McClelland 1838 -- (Kottelat 2013:130 [ref. 32989]). 1°Homonym. Current status: Synonym of Opsarius McClelland 1838.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Parabarilius Pellegrin [J.] & Fang [P.-W.] 1940:117 Masc. Parabarilius laoensis Pellegrin & Fang 1940. Type by monotypy. •Valid as Parabarilius Pellegrin & Fang 1940 -- (Kottelat 1982:524 [ref. 5400], Doi 1997:23 [ref. 22832]). •Synonym of Devario Heckel 1843 -- (Fang 2001:16 [ref. 25288], Kottelat 2013:98 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Synonym of Devario Heckel 1843. Danionidae: Danioninae.

Paradanio Day [F.] 1865:219 Masc. Perilampus aurolineatus Day 1865. Type by monotypy. We regard authorship as Day alone, in spite of remark in footnote. •Synonym of Danio Hamilton 1822 -- (authors). •Synonym of Devario Heckel 1843 -- (Fang 2001:16 [ref. 25288], Kottelat 2013:98 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Synonym of Devario Heckel 1843. Danionidae: Danioninae.

Paradaniops Nguyen [V. H.] & Doan [L. H.] 1969:123 Masc. Paradaniops macropterus Nguyen & Doan 1969. Type by original designation (also monotypic). See Kottelat 2001:113, 117 [ref. 25482] for availability issues. •Synonym of Opsarius McClelland 1838 -- (Kottelat 2001:33 [ref. 25482], Roberts & Catania 2008:94 [ref. 29794], Kottelat 2013:131 [ref. 32989] dated 1967). Current status: Synonym of Opsarius McClelland 1838.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Paradanniops Mai [D. Y.] 1978:125 Masc. Apparently not available; see Kottelat 1989:1103 [ref. 14361]. Danionidae: Danioninae.

Parluciosoma Howes [G. J.] 1980:183, 194 Neut. Leuciscus argyrotaenia Bleeker 1849. Type by original designation. See Kottelat 1999:597 [ref. 24610]. •Valid as Parluciosoma Howes 1980 -- (Kottelat 1985:265 [ref. 11441]). •Synonym of Rasbora Bleeker 1860 -- (Roberts 1989:66 [ref. 6439], Liao et al. 2009:156, 161 [ref. 30521], Kottelat 2013:150 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Synonym of Rasbora Bleeker 1859. Danionidae: Rasborinae.

Pectenocypris Kottelat [M.] 1982:421 Fem. Pectenocypris korthausae Kottelat 1982. Type by original designation (also monotypic). •Valid as Pectenocypris Kottelat 1982 -- (Roberts 1989:57 [ref. 6439], Doi 1997:23 [ref. 22832], Tang et al. 2010:202 [ref. 31204], Kottelat 2013:140 [ref. 32989], Wibowo et al. 2016:137 [ref. 34796], Ahnelt et al. 2019:1 [ref. 37025]). Current status: Valid as Pectenocypris Kottelat 1982. Danionidae: Rasborinae.

Pelotrophus Günther [A.] 1864:314 Masc. Pelotrophus microcephalus Günther 1864. Type by subsequent designation. First designation of type species not researched, possibly not as above; misspelled Peletrophus by Jordan 1919:333 [ref. 4904] and type given as P. microlepis Günther. Fowler (MS) lists type as above, but wrongly as by monotypy. •Synonym of Opsaridium Peters 1854. Current status: Synonym of Opsaridium Peters 1854.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Perilampus McClelland [J.] 1838:943, 947 Masc. Perilampus elingulatus McClelland 1838. Type by monotypy. Also appeared in McClelland 1839:288, 388 [ref. 2923] with several species and no type designation. Objectively invalid; preoccupied by Perilampus Latrielle 1809 in Hymenoptera, apparently not replaced. •In the synonymy of Opsarius McClelland 1838 -- (Fang 2001:16 [ref. 25288], Kottelat 2013:130 [ref. 32989]). 1°Homonym. Current status: Synonym of Opsarius McClelland 1838.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Pogonocharax Regan [C. T.] 1907:261 Masc. Pogonocharax rehi Regan 1907. Type by monotypy. Based on an aquarium fish (probably from southern Asia), wrongly reported from Argentina and wrongly thought to be a characin (R. M. Bailey). •Synonym of Esomus Swainson 1839 -- (Kottelat 2013:101 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Synonym of Esomus Swainson 1839. Danionidae: Esominae.

Pseudoxygaster Bănărescu [P. M.] 1967:306 Fem. Cyprinus gora Hamilton 1822. Type by original designation (also monotypic). •Synonym of Securicula Günther 1868 -- (Bănărescu 1997:26 [ref. 23274] as Seccuricula). Current status: Synonym of Securicula Günther 1868.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Pteropsarion Günther [A.] 1868:284 Neut. Barilius bakeri Day 1865. Type by subsequent designation. Type designated by Jordan 1919:351 [ref. 4904]. •Synonym of Opsarius McClelland 1838 -- (Kottelat 2013:131 [ref. 32989]). •Synonym of Barilius Hamilton 1822 -- (Bănărescu 1997:26 [ref. 23274], Knight et al. 2015::404 [ref. 33702]). Current status: Synonym of Barilius Hamilton 1822.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Raiamas Jordan [D. S.] 1919:344 Masc. Cyprinus bola Hamilton 1822. Type by being a replacement name. Replacement for Bola Günther 1868, preoccupied by Bola Hamilton 1822 in fishes. •Synonym of Barilius Hamilton 1822 -- (Roberts 1989:30 [ref. 6439]). •Valid as Raiamas Jordan 1919 -- (Lévêque & Daget 1984:332 [ref. 6186], Kottelat 1985:265 [ref. 11441], Kuang in Chu & Chen 1989:23 [ref. 13584], Kottelat 1989:11 [ref. 13605], Howes & Teugels 1989 [ref. 13624], Lévêque et al. 1989:118 [ref. 26480], Lévêque in Lévêque et al. 1990:277 [ref. 21589], Paugy et al. 1990:339 [ref. 26477], Howes 1991:163 [ref. 19076], Poll & Gosse 1995:169 [ref. 24781], Doi 1997:24 [ref. 22832], Chen & Chu in Chen et al. 1998:31 [ref. 23878], Seegers 1996:93 [ref. 23725], Dankwa et al. 1999:25 [ref. 28023], Ataur Rahman 2003:108 [ref. 31338], Stiassny et al. 2006:371 [ref. 28790], De Weirdt et al. 2007:565 [ref. 30024], Tang et al. 2010:202 [ref. 31204], Liao et al. 2012:328 [ref. 32483], Kottelat 2013:149 [ref. 32989], Zhang et al. 2016:51 [ref. 34477], Manda et al. 2018:345 [ref. 36210]). Current status: Valid as Raiamas Jordan 1919.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Rambaibarnia (subgenus of Danio) Fowler [H. W.] 1934:341 Fem. Danio regina Fowler 1934. Type by original designation. •Synonym of Danio Hamilton 1822 -- (Barman 1991:16 [ref. 22192]). •Synonym of Devario Heckel 1843 -- (Fang 2001:16 [ref. 25288], Kottelat 2013:98 [ref. 32989], Kottelat 2013:98 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Synonym of Devario Heckel 1843. Danionidae: Danioninae.

Rasbora Bleeker [P.] 1859:361, 371 Fem. Leuciscus cephalotaenia Bleeker 1852. Dates to 1859 as above (see Kottelat 1999:597 [ref. 24610]). Also appeared in Bleeker 1859 [or 1860]:154 [ref. 371] and 1860:285, 435 et seq. [ref. 380]. Type by subsequent designation of Bleeker 1863:202 [ref. 397] and 1863:28 [ref. 4859]. •Valid as Rasbora Bleeker 1859 -- (Brittan 1954 [ref. 646] and 1972 [ref. 12245], Jayaram 1981:83 [ref. 6497], Kottelat 1985:265 [ref. 11441], Kottelat & Chu 1987 [ref. 13493], Rainboth & Kottelat 1987:417 [ref. 9123], Kottelat 1989:11 [ref. 13605], Roberts 1989:66 [ref. 6439], Ataur Rahman 1989:87 [ref. 24860], Kottelat 1991:177 [ref. 13597], Ye & Song in Pan et al. 1991:67 [ref. 23876], Cui et al. 1993:173 [ref. 20832], Doi 1997:24 [ref. 22832], Chen & Chu in Chen et al. 1998:33 [ref. 23878],Ataur Rahman 2003:105 [ref. 31338], Kottelat 2008:301 [ref. 29390], Tan 2009:505 [ref. 30389], Hadiaty & Kottelat 2009:105 [ref. 30422], Liao et al. 2010:155 [ref. 30521], Silva et al. 2010:27 [ref. 30779], Lumbantobing 2010:644 [ref. 31097], Kottelat & Tan 2011:215 [ref. 31695], Kottelat & Tan 2012:319 [ref. 31753], Kottelat 2012:77 [ref. 31848], Kottelat & Tan 2012:37 [ref. 32065], Ng & Kottelat 2013:62 [ref. 32565], Kottelat 2013:150 [ref. 32989],Lumbantobing 2014:1 [ref. 33163], Zhang et al. 2016:51 [ref. 34477], Plamoottil 2016:20 [ref. 34948], Britz & Tan 2018:337 [ref. 36209], Sudasinghe et al. 2020:1 [ref. 37702], Tan & Kottelat 2020:750 [ref. 37794]). Current status: Valid as Rasbora Bleeker 1859. Danionidae: Rasborinae.

Rasboroides (subgenus of Rasbora) Brittan [M. R.] 1954:199 Masc. Rasbora vaterifloris Deraniyagala 1930. Type by monotypy. •Synonym of Rasbora Bleeker 1860, but a valid subgenus Rasboroides as described -- (Jayaram 1981:83 [ref. 6497]). •Valid as Rasboroides Brittan 1954 -- (Liao et al. 2009:155 [ref. 30521], Tang et al. 2010:202 [ref. 31204], Batuwita et al. 2013:123 [ref. 33007], Sudasinghe et al. 2018:1 [ref. 36411]). Current status: Valid as Rasboroides Brittan 1954. Danionidae: Rasborinae.

Rasbosoma Liao [T.-Y.], Kullander [S. O.] & Fang [F.] 2010:159 Neut. Rasbora spilocerca Rainboth & Kottelat 1987. Type by original designation. •Valid as Rasbosoma Liao, Kullander & Fang 2010 -- (Kottelat 2013:156 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Valid as Rasbosoma Liao, Kullander & Fang 2010. Danionidae: Rasborinae.

Rastrineobola (subgenus of Engraulicypris) Fowler [H. W.] 1936:296 Fem. Neobola argentea Pellegrin 1904. Type by original designation (also monotypic). •Valid as Rastrineobola Fowler 1936 -- (Howes 1984:173 [ref. 5834], Lévêque & Daget 1984:335 [ref. 6186] but as Rastineobola, Poll & Gosse 1995:171 [ref. 24781] as Rastineobola, Tang et al. 2010:210 [ref. 31204]). Current status: Valid as Rastrineobola Fowler 1936.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Sagittabarilius (subgenus of Barilius) Fowler [H. W.] 1936:293 Masc. Barilius salmolucius Nichols & Griscom 1917. Type by original designation (also monotypic). Second species questionably included. •Synonym of Raiamas Jordan 1919 -- (Lévêque & Daget 1984:332 [ref. 6186]). •Synonym of Barilius Hamilton 1822 -- (Roberts 1989:30 [ref. 6439]). •Valid as Sagittabarilius Fowler 1936 -- (Kottelat 2013:149 [ref. 32989]). •Synonym of Opsaridium Peters 1854. Current status: Synonym of Opsaridium Peters 1854.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Salmophasia (subgenus of Cyprinus) Swainson [W.] 1839:284 Fem. Cyprinus (Salmophasia) oblongus Swainson 1839 (= Cyprinus bacaila Hamilton 1822). Type by subsequent designation. Salmostoma on p. 184, changed to Salmophasia on p. 284. Type designated by Swain 1882:279 [ref. 5966]. C. oblonga Swainson is an unneeded substitute for C. bacaila. Bănărescu 1968:3 [ref. 7866] treats Salmophasia as a synonym of Salmostoma; see also Bănărescu 1997:26 [ref. 23274]. See Salmostoma Swainson 1839. •Valid as Salmophasia Swainson 1839 -- (Kottelat 1998:117 [ref. 25861]). •Synonym of Salmostoma Swainson 1839 -- (Kottelat 2013:157 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Synonym of Salmostoma Swainson 1839.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Salmostoma Swainson [W.] 1839:184 Neut. Cyprinus oblongus Swainson 1839 (= Cyprinus bacaila Hamilton 1822). Type by subsequent designation. On p. 284 Swainson replaces with Salmophasia. Type designated by Swain 1882:279 through Salmophasia. •Synonym of Salmophasia Swainson 1839 -- (Kottelat 1998:117 [ref. 25861]). •Valid as Salmostoma Swainson 1839 -- (Bănărescu 1968 [ref. 7866], Ataur Rahman 1989:79 [ref. 24860], Jayaram 1981:73 [ref. 6497], Kottelat 1989:11 [ref. 13605], Doi 1997:24 [ref. 22832], Bănărescu 1997:26 [ref. 23274], Ataur Rahman 2003:95 [ref. 31338], Tang et al. 2010:202 [ref. 31204], Kottelat 2013:158 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Valid as Salmostoma Swainson 1839.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Schacra Günther [A.] 1868:294 Fem. Cyprinus shacra Hamilton 1822. Type by monotypy. Unjustified emendation and objective synonym of Shacra Bleeker 1860. •Synonym of Opsarius McClelland 1838. Current status: Synonym of Opsarius McClelland 1838.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Securicula (subgenus of Chela) Günther [A.] 1868:332 Fem. Cyprinus gora Hamilton 1822. Type by subsequent designation. Type apparently first designated by Jordan 1919:351 [ref. 4904]. •Synonym of Salmostoma Swainson 1839 -- (Bănărescu 1968:3 [ref. 7866]). •Valid as Securicula Günther 1868 -- (Jayaram 1981:73 [ref. 6497], Bănărescu 1997:27 [ref. 23274], Ataur Rahman 2003:90 [ref. 31338], Tang et al. 2010:202 [ref. 31204]). Current status: Valid as Securicula Günther 1868.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Shacra (subgenus of Opsarius) Bleeker [P.] 1860:287, 431 Fem. Cyprinus (Barilius) shacra Hamilton 1822. Type by subsequent absolute tautonymy. Apparently appeared first as name only in Bleeker 1859:436 [ref. 370]. Many species included by Bleeker 1860:287 [ref. 380]. Same as Pachystomus Heckel 1843. •Synonym of Barilius Hamilton 1822 -- (Roberts 1989:30 [ref. 6439]). •Synonym of Opsarius McClellend 1838 -- (Kottelat 2013:130 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Synonym of Opsarius McClelland 1838.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Thryssocypris Roberts [T. R.] & Kottelat [M.] 1984:142 Fem. Thryssocypris smaragdinus Roberts & Kottelat 1984. Type by original designation. •Valid as Thryssocypris Roberts & Kottelat 1984 -- (Kottelat 1985:267 [ref. 11441], Kottelat 1989:12 [ref. 13605], Roberts 1989:79 [ref. 6439], Doi 1997:25 [ref. 22832], Tang et al. 2010:210 [ref. 31204], Tang et al. 2010:210 [ref. 31204], Kottelat 2013:167 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Valid as Thryssocypris Roberts & Kottelat 1984. Danionidae: Chedrinae.

Trigonopoma Liao [T.-Y.], Kullander [S. O.] & Fang [F.] 2010:159 Neut. Rasbora pauciperforata Weber & de Beaufort 1916. Type by original designation. •Valid as Trigonopoma Liao, Kullander & Fang 2010 -- (Conway & Kottelat 2011:45 [ref. 31480], Kottelat & Tan 2012:319 [ref. 31753], Kottelat 2013:169 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Valid as Trigonopoma Liao, Kullander & Fang 2010. Danionidae: Rasborinae.

Trigonostigma Kottelat [M.] & Witte [K.-E.] 1999:54 Fem. Rasbora heteromorpha Duncker 1904. Type by original designation. •Included in Rasbora Bleeker 1859 -- (Tang et al. 2010:202 [ref. 31204]). •Valid as Trigonostigma Kottelat & Witte 1999 -- (Liao et al. 2009:155 [ref. 30521], Kottelat 2013:170 [ref. 32989], Petsut et al. 2014:471 [ref. 33645], Tan 2020:421 [ref. 37544]). Current status: Valid as Trigonostigma Kottelat & Witte 1999. Danionidae: Rasborinae.

Trinematichthys (subgenus of Luciosoma) Bleeker [P.] 1860:283, 412, 416 Masc. Leuciscus trinema Bleeker 1852. Appeared first as name only as a subgenus of Luciosoma in Bleeker 1859:153 [ref. 371], then in Bleeker 1860:433 [ref. 370]; or can date to Bleeker 1860:283 as above, with type by monotypy in subgenus. •Synonym of Luciosoma Bleeker 1855 -- (Roberts 1989:42 [ref. 6439], Kottelat 2013:121 [ref. 32989]). Current status: Synonym of Luciosoma Bleeker 1855. Danionidae: Chedrinae.
